Role of NGO`s Micro-credit Programme in Poverty Reduction in Bangladesh: A Study on Some Selected NGOs

Authors : A.H.M. Kamrul Ahsan

Abstract: The present study intends to access the impact of the micro-credit program of NGOs to reduce poverty in Bangladesh. For this study, three NGOs i.e., BRAC, ASA and Grameen Bank have been selected. The study was basically conducted based on qualitative case study method. From the findings, it has been found that micro-credit program of various NGOs are playing significant role in reducing poverty in the study area. It has also been found that as a powerful tool of poverty reduction program of NGOs, micro-credit helps the creditors to reduce poverty more efficiently. On the other hand, creditors have been able to engage with income generating activities after receiving credit from NGOs.
